VPNs Work: Encryption, Tunneling, and Anonymity
VPNs guarantee a level of protection by scrambling your internet traffic. Imagine your content as a message that needs to be transmitted securely. A VPN acts like an envelope around this content, transforming it into an incomprehensible format that only the intended recipient can decode. This encryption occurs within a virtual tunnel, which channels your traffic through a separate server.
This server acts as an intermediary between you and the websites or applications you're using. Your true IP address is hidden, so platforms only see the identity of the VPN server. This adds a layer of privacy.
